Eco-Conscious Readers Invited for First Green Literature Festival in India

855

Sustainability Next Magazine, Benedict Paramanand and Team GLF are inviting eco-conscious readers for the Green Literature Festival in India that is being held from 8-10 December 2021. This event is claimed to be the first-ever festival dedicated to writings on green business, environmental literature, fiction, non-fiction and children’s books.

The virtual three-day fest will host conversations on various literature written on the environment, be it fiction or nonfiction, which surely has the power to connect us to nature and open the door to climate consciousness in a myriad ways. The purpose of an exclusive session on Green Business Writing at the Greenlitfest is to curate conversations around hot ideas for leaders, entrepreneurs and executives from various forms of green literature.

The event brings together eminent personalities such as R Gopalakrishnan, business leader, ex-Tata Sons; Jairam Ramesh, politician and prolific author; John Elkington, sustainability author; Norma Alvares, environmentalist, Goa Foundation; Padmini Srinivasan, Centre for Corporate Governance and Citizenship, IIM Bangalore; Radhika Suri, WWF India; Mukund Rajan, Chairman at ECube Investment Advisors; Santhosh Jayaram, Sustainability Head, HCL Technologies; Anirban Ghosh, Mahindra Group, Atulya Misra, Senior IAS officer, Tamilnadu Govt. Shekhar Pathak, Historian, Himalayan Traveller, etc.

Apart from providing an opportunity to interact with the best of Indian and international authors, speakers, environmentalists, business leaders, academia, and children, Greenlitfest is also hosting Honour Book Awards ceremony to recognize upcoming authors in sustainability and environmental literature.
